Switching calls while a call
is in progress
 When there are no calls on hold
during a call: "Hold" is displayed.
When selected, the current call is
placed on hold.
 When there is no current call, but
there is a call on hold: "Activate"
is displayed. When selected, the
system switches to the call that
was on hold.
 When there is another call on
hold during a call: "Swap calls" is
displayed. When selected, the
current call is placed on hold,
and the system switches to the
call that was on hold.
This function may not be available
depending on the type of Bluetooth
phone.

Incoming call waiting
When a call is interrupted by a third
party while talking, the incoming
screen is displayed.
1
Select "Answer" or press the
switch on the steering wheel to
start talking with the other party.
 To refuse to receive the call:
Select "Decline".
 Each time "Swap calls" is
selected, the party who is on
hold will be switched.
This function may not be available
depending on the type of Bluetooth
phone.
